The mortgage marketplace

Of 742 MW put in because of the top residential installers in 2014, 94percent ended up being TPO and installers continues to drive TPO sales in which they can, the research implies. “however they will in addition be doing work for finances sale and getting ready people to show to drive possession through financial loans following the conclusion of 2016, if the ITC no longer is available.”

Domestic solar power debts can be secured or unsecured.

a secured solar power financing is usually protected by the room. There are three type: (1) room money Loan/Home assets Line of Credit, (2) government homes government (FHA) Title I or PowerSaverLoan, (3) Property-Assessed thoroughly clean Fuel (SPEED) financing.

The majority of the business has moved away from secured loans but SPEED continues to be prominent in California.

Almost all of the new wave of loans become unsecured, though some are in reality guaranteed towards the solar devices.

Contractors choose working with firms that provide short term loans for a lot of causes. 1st, they tend to truly have the least expensive and for that reason a lot of valuable rates of interest, frequently below 3%. Next, simply because they are usually marketing-savvy, unsecured financial institutions usually also offer a sales-friendly software program that makes installers’ pitches convenient. At long last, the analysis finds, installers favor being able to supply financing to waiting around for the buyer getting a home loan.

One downside to supplying an unsecured loan is the fact that installer will pay a “dealer cost” of between 5% and 20per cent on the total cost, with greater fees connected to the reduced interest products.

The majority of contractors stay away from this hurdle “by passing the charge along with the consumer, hidden into the cost of the machine,” Litvak mentioned. “however it frequently inflates the price towards the customer.”

Another essential drawback is quick unsecured loans, while supplying the marketability of a no-down-payment goods, typically require a balloon payment after the initial seasons that suits the 30percent ITC return the consumer, as proprietor, gets. This doesn’t are priced at the installer not may cause a loss of good will most likely and essential recommendations when the consumer isn’t really well informed.

As solar power financiers understand unsecured loans, these are generally structuring these with longer conditions, of 10-12 many years or 20-30 age. This permits for a low-to-no-down cost program.

With a 20-30 12 months term, financing resembles leases and PPAs but supplies the great things about drive control like income tax credits and increasing savings after mortgage is paid down. With a 10-12 season phase, visitors get most of the same value but I have a shorter payback period and as a consequence a lot more discount.

Creditors have likewise started to understand they need to provide the same system monitoring and surgery and servicing service clientele see with TPO solar power.

SolarCity has developed its own mortgage build. “It is the fresh loan unit yet not necessarily a significantly better loan model, simply possibly best for SolarCity,” Litvak described.

With most loans, like leases, the consumer makes a payment. With SolarCity’s 30-year name MyPower financing, the client covers the system’s generation as in a PPA. The numbers is structured in order that the buyer in theory possess compensated the price of the system at the conclusion of the deal phase. But there is threat for SolarCity because production can vary.

“When the client’s repayments become less than the total cost of the computer, SolarCity requires the loss,” Litvak mentioned. “nevertheless they will be pretty conventional inside their quotes.”

SolarCity utilizes a “retained price” metric which centered on “the internet current property value all potential cash flows the business will receive from solar property at this time under agreement,” the study states.

The is viewing because SolarCity is normally in front of the contour but “it try a complex product without one has made a beneficial case against it yet,” Litvak stated.
